Original Description
Charles-François Daubigny’s Villerville, Les Graves, Coup De Soleil is a luminous example of 19th-century French landscape painting, capturing the serene beauty of the Normandy coast with remarkable vitality. Painted in the 1860s, the work embodies Daubigny’s signature plein-air technique, where natural light and atmospheric effects are rendered with loose, expressive brushstrokes—a hallmark of the Barbizon School and a precursor to Impressionism. The scene depicts the quiet village of Villerville under a radiant sunset, with golden hues reflecting off the shoreline and delicate clouds softening the sky. Daubigny’s focus on transient light and rural tranquility marked a shift from idealized landscapes to intimate, observed nature, influencing painters like Monet and Pissarro. Today, this piece is celebrated for its poetic realism and its role in bridging Romanticism and modern landscape painting.
